Title
The plays of William Shakspeare. In fifteen volumes. With the corrections and illustrations of various commentators. To which are added, notes by Samuel Johnson and George Steevens. The fourth edition. Revised and augmented (with a glossarial index) by the editor of Dodsley's collection of old plays.
Publication, distribution, etc.
London :, Printed for T. Longman, B. Law and Son, C. Dilly, J. Robson, J. Johnson, T. Vernor, G. G. J. and J. Robinson, T. Cadell, J. Murray, R. Baldwin [and 22 others],, 1793.
Physical description
15v plates :
Note
"Editor of Dodsley's collection of old plays" = Isaac Reed.
Note
Each volume has a half-title.
Note
The 25 fine paper copies are extra-illustrated with engravings published by E. and S. Harding, and include an 8pp. list with directions to the binder; also included is an additional quarter-sheet with both a note by Steevens dated Nov. 10, 1794, and an instruction to the binder.
Note
Extra-illustrated with engravings.
Note
Vol. I has 14p of specimen copy of "The Tempest", headed in ms. "Uncorrected, imperfect, and only offered as a specimen of print and paper. March 16. 1791.".

Provenance
Storer bequest label dated 1800; bequeathed to Eton by Anthony Morris Storer in 1799.
Provenance
Given to Storer by George Steevens (cf. letter in Vol. I).
Binding
18th century red, blind- and gold-tooled morocco. Blind-stamped border of foliage tools, with central interlocking diamond and rectangle in gold. Ticket of L. Staggemeier and Welcher.
